1. Supported Operating Systems
SWIFT supports the following Linux distributions:
| Category | Supported Operating System |
| Linux OS | CentOS 9 Stream |
|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L) | |
| Oracle Enterprise Linux (OEL) 9 |
2. On-Premises Kubernetes / OpenShift Platforms
SWIFT can run on the following on-prem orchestration platforms:
| Platform Type | Supported version/Types |
| K8S | Kubernetes 1.14 to 1.34 |
| Rancher | Rancher Kubernetes |
| VMware | VMware Tanzu |
| OpenShift | OpenShift 4.5 to 4.19 |
3. Cloud Kubernetes / OpenShift Platforms
SWIFT supports major public cloud Kubernetes services, including:
| Cloud Provider | Kubernetes / OpenShift Service |
| AWS | Amazon EKS |
| Google Cloud | Google Kubernetes Engine (GKE) |
| Microsoft Azure | Azure Kubernetes Service (AKS) |
| Oracle Cloud | Oracle Kubernetes Engine (OKE) |
| IBM Cloud | IBM Cloud Kubernetes Service (IKS) |
| Red Hat | ROSA, ARO, OpenShift on Cloud |
| Linode | Linode Kubernetes Engine |
| Huawei Cloud | Cloud Container Engine (CCE) |
| DigitalOcean | DigitalOcean Kubernetes |
4. Image Registry Support
SWIFT supports pulling images from the following registries:
| Cloud / Vendor | Supported Image Registry |
| AWS | Amazon ECR |
| Oracle | Oracle Container Image Registry (OCIR) |
| Microsoft Azure | Azure Container Registry (ACR) |
| Docker | Docker hub |
| Huawei | Huawei Container Registry |
5. Artifact Registry Support
SWIFT supports:
| Platform | Supported Registry |
| Google cloud | Google Artifact Registry (GAR) |
6. Platform Certifications
SWIFT is officially certified by:
| Certified By | Certification scope |
| Redhat | OpenShift & Enterprise Linux |
| OCI | Oracle Cloud |
| Microsoft Azure | Azure Kubernetes & Platform Validation |
| Rancher RKE | Rancher Kubernetes Platform |
These certifications ensure platform-level validation for enterprise-grade reliability.
7. Supported SWIFT Use Cases
SWIFT enables multiple enterprise mobility and protection workflows:
| Use case category | Description |
| Migration | Cloud-to-cloud container migration, On-prem to cloud workload migration |
| Disaster Recovery | Cross-cluster DR replication (Kubernetes/OpenShift) |
| Multi-Cloud | Multi-cloud application migration |
| Replication | Registry replication |
| DR Automation | Dynamic DR provisioning across clusters |

This section lists the supported source storage platforms for migration and DR operations across Kubernetes and OpenShift environments.
Supported Cloud and On-Prem Storage Platforms
| Platform | Supported Storage Types |
| Google GKE / OpenShift (Dedicated) | GCP Block Storage (CSI & non-CSI) GCP Cloud Object Storage |
| Azure AKS / OpenShift (ARO) | Azure Block Storage (CSI & non-CSI) Azure File Storage (CSI & non-CSI) Azure Cloud Object Storage |
| Amazon EKS / OpenShift (Dedicated) | Amazon EBS (CSI) Amazon EFS (CSI) FSx for Lustre (CSI) GP2 (All variants) AWS Cloud Object Storage |
| DigitalOcean Kubernetes | DigitalOcean Block Storage (CSI) |
| Linode Kubernetes Engine | Linode Block Storage (CSI & non-CSI) |
| Oracle Cloud (OKE) | Oracle Block Storage (CSI & non-CSI) Oracle Cloud Object Storage |
| IBM Kubernetes Service / OpenShift Cloud | IBM Cloud Block Storage (VPC & Classic) IBM Cloud Classic File Storage IBM Cloud Object Storage |
| Huawei Cloud | Huawei EVS Disks (CSI & non-CSI) Huawei SFS (CSI) Huawei SFS Turbo (CSI & non-CSI) Huawei Object Storage (CSI) |
| NFS-Based Storage | NFS Storage (CSI & non-CSI) |
| Other Kubernetes / OpenShift Storage | OpenShift Data Foundation (ODF) Ceph Rancher Longhorn VMware Storage (NFS, VMFS, CSI, Flex) Any CSI-based storage with snapshot support |
